Responsibilities:
- Receive incoming shipments, unload and inspect goods for damages or discrepancies.
- Verify and record the received quantities against purchase orders or delivery notes.
- Organize and label received goods, ensuring proper storage and efficient use of warehouse space.
- Prepare outgoing shipments, including picking, packing, and labeling items in accordance with customer orders or shipping instructions.
- Operate forklifts, pallet jacks, and other warehouse equipment to safely move and handle goods.
- Maintain accurate inventory records, conducting regular stock checks, and reconciling discrepancies.
- Ensure the warehouse is clean, organized, and compliant with health and safety regulations.
- Collaborate with team members and supervisors to optimize warehouse operations and improve efficiency.
- Assist with stock replenishment and stock rotation to minimize stockouts and expired products.
- Follow standard operating procedures and adhere to company policies and guidelines.
